Default Still on Cozi TV!

Kind of an amazing show: still on Cozi in a decent (midnight, ET) slot. I think it's been on Cozi for about 7 1/2 years. Only 70 episodes, but still on two episodes per night. Tucked between hours of The Nanny and Roseanne, despite being nothing like them and 30 years older. It is an NBCUniversal show, which could get it a spot on the schedule, but sooner or later a show has to pull it own weight and it seems the Munsters can still do that after fifty years.
